What lotion will help with my extremely dry skin?

This may sound a little strange, but the best “lotion” I have found for my extremely dry winter skin is actually olive oil. My worst dry skin is on my legs, especially my knees, so right after I get out of the shower I rub just a little bit of olive oil all over my legs and then put on clean cotton pajama pants. Washing removes the natural skin oils and causes skin to feel dried out and look dried out as well, so rubbing olive oil on your skin helps because it replaces the skin oils. After using the olive oil, my skin feels silky smooth. I like the way olive oil smells, maybe you don’t, but it is worth a try for how wonderfully it works for dry skin. If you don’t want to smell like you’ve been cooking, cocoa butter is also a great moisturizer, though it helps to melt it first.
